Definition

Residential housing that maximizes an individual's ability to live independently while providing a lower level of assistance than expected at a skilled nursing facility. Services include 24-hour on-call monitoring, and help with activities of daily living (such as bathing, dressing, meals, and housekeeping). Some of these facilities provide specific Alzheimer's Disease services. Medicare does not generally cover care in these facilities.
